I have a set of d2's fitted to my itr only have them on about 2 weeks and i find them great i went for 13kg at the front and 9kg at the back so they are not too harsh for street. I went for them as i could get them for a good price plus they come with alliminium top mounts so there is no need to use your old ones. They were straight forward enough to install. i am very happy with them anyway i ahve no pics of the car at present but when i do i will post them.

Omni's were $649 shipped... D2's have to add shipping on top of their price ($800 + shipping). It's almost $200 more, which is a good amount! But still, it's a hard choice because I never noticed the D2's were pretty cheap as well.

It's just that the Omni's I have in my Teg right now rides very very nice, and I cannot believe how well it is matched for the streets. I don't see the need to spend any more money over the Omni's if you want the perfect street suspension.
